combining forces to increase coverage of Israel in the midst of the ongoing conflict. The two agencies have signed a cooperation agreement, with the goal of sharing content and increasing the flow of information between the two countries.

The CTK news agency, based in Prague, has been providing news and information to the majority of media outlets in the Czech Republic since 1918. The agency operates independently and is committed to providing reliable and unbiased news. The agreement with TPS is seen as a significant step in strengthening the relationship between the two countries and providing support to the Israeli media.

The Israeli news agency TPS has a history of collaborating with news agencies around the world, and this agreement with CTK is the latest in a series of partnerships. TPS provides daily information, media materials, videos, and photos from Israel to a wide audience of media consumers in various countries, helping to bring coverage of Israel to millions of people around the world.

Amid the ongoing conflict in Israel, there is a growing demand for reliable information from the region. The cooperation between TPS and CTK is aimed at meeting this need and ensuring that accurate and in-depth coverage of the situation is available to a global audience.

This agreement is expected to further enhance the ability of both agencies to provide comprehensive coverage of the conflict, with a focus on delivering firsthand information from the field to audiences around the world.
